I’ve never understood why you were able to price UGC limiteds as free to begin with.

I like the concept, but on paper if you make something free and allow ANY user to purchase it with a limited timeframe or some sort of stock, the issue of bots will arise.

I believe they should allow UGC creators to make normal, non-limited UGC items, free.
If roblox doesn’t want to provide free options for the younger audience of roblox, they should atleast allow them to do it.

I’m also shocked that they haven’t allowed UGC creators to reward players with hats for getting badges as well. It’d be cool to see what people would do with this feature.

I think the real solution here is implementing a price floor on UGC limiteds. Will it be controversial? Probably. But it does not make any sense that limiteds can be made free yet regular items cannot be priced below 15 Robux. Almost all of the free limiteds are being claimed by nonpremium users, meaning they will likely never be resold. Free limiteds are ruining the entire concept of UGC limiteds.

Cannot state how much this would be useful. After running some tests, here is the data I discovered about a free limited released with 15,000 quantity.

Here is a breakdown of how many of the free item each player obtained:
Just 1: 1024
2-5: 2093
6-10: 726
10+: 138
Total Sold: 14995
Unique Buyers: 3981

More people obtained 2-5 than just one!
This was the opposite of what we intended releasing a free limited.
Let us control the max quantity each user can purchase before they sell out.
